Travel with a purpose:
Why spend several months simply travelling around, living out of a suitcase in a series of hostels, when you could be a part of a local community? That’s what attracts many students to volunteer abroad and to invest a few weeks in making a real difference to the lives of those you work with.
Making lifelong friends and being remembered by those you now consider as your second family is an unforgettable experience. Volunteer Lindsay Reed (MondoChallenge, Tanzania 2007) put it as follows: “The homestay was fantastic. I can’t rave enough about the family and the experience they’ve given me. I’ll never forget David, Mama Baraka and the kids (and the cats!). You get more out of the experience than you put in.”
